76% Petit Verdot, 12% Cabernet Franc, & 12% Malbec
Dry Creek Valley AVA, Sonoma County, California
Deep aromatics of wild-grown ripe blackberry are fused with an inviting mineral essence and traces of forest floor. Buoyant acidity delivers robust flavors of brambly berry, spicy cedar and minerality. Rich mocha and oak notes appear mid-palate, integrating as the wine expands across the lengthy finish. Delicious now, this wine will develop further elegance and grace with additional bottle aging.
Ideal to pair with prosciutto-wrapped beef tenderloin, pasta carbonara, or cheese and sausage stuffed portobello mushrooms.
Aged 20 months in 75% new French oak, 25% in twice used French oak.
14.2% ABV | 3.55 pH | 6.9 g/l TA
